Compartilhar via


LegacyStreamingConnection Construtores

Definição

Sobrecargas

LegacyStreamingConnection(WebSocket, ILogger, DisconnectedEventHandler)

Inicializa uma nova instância da LegacyStreamingConnection classe que usa soquetes da Web.

LegacyStreamingConnection(String, ILogger, DisconnectedEventHandler)

Inicializa uma nova instância da LegacyStreamingConnection classe que usa pipes nomeados.

LegacyStreamingConnection(WebSocket, ILogger, DisconnectedEventHandler)

Inicializa uma nova instância da LegacyStreamingConnection classe que usa soquetes da Web.

public LegacyStreamingConnection(System.Net.WebSockets.WebSocket socket, Microsoft.Extensions.Logging.ILogger logger, Microsoft.Bot.Streaming.Transport.DisconnectedEventHandler onServerDisconnect = default);
new Microsoft.Bot.Connector.Streaming.Application.LegacyStreamingConnection : System.Net.WebSockets.WebSocket * Microsoft.Extensions.Logging.ILogger * Microsoft.Bot.Streaming.Transport.DisconnectedEventHandler -> Microsoft.Bot.Connector.Streaming.Application.LegacyStreamingConnection
Public Sub New (socket As WebSocket, logger As ILogger, Optional onServerDisconnect As DisconnectedEventHandler = Nothing)

Parâmetros

socket
WebSocket

A WebSocket instância a ser usada para conexão de streaming herdada.

logger
ILogger

Implementação do agente para rastrear e depurar informações.

onServerDisconnect
DisconnectedEventHandler

Código de tratamento adicional a ser executado quando o servidor de transporte é desconectado.

Aplica-se a

LegacyStreamingConnection(String, ILogger, DisconnectedEventHandler)

Inicializa uma nova instância da LegacyStreamingConnection classe que usa pipes nomeados.

public LegacyStreamingConnection(string pipeName, Microsoft.Extensions.Logging.ILogger logger, Microsoft.Bot.Streaming.Transport.DisconnectedEventHandler onServerDisconnect = default);
new Microsoft.Bot.Connector.Streaming.Application.LegacyStreamingConnection : string * Microsoft.Extensions.Logging.ILogger * Microsoft.Bot.Streaming.Transport.DisconnectedEventHandler -> Microsoft.Bot.Connector.Streaming.Application.LegacyStreamingConnection
Public Sub New (pipeName As String, logger As ILogger, Optional onServerDisconnect As DisconnectedEventHandler = Nothing)

Parâmetros

pipeName
String

O nome do pipe nomeado.

logger
ILogger

Implementação do agente para rastrear e depurar informações.

onServerDisconnect
DisconnectedEventHandler

Código de tratamento adicional a ser executado quando o servidor de transporte é desconectado.

Aplica-se a